The turning process works with a lathe machine moving the cutting tool in a linear motion along the surface of the rotating workpiece, removing material around the circumference until the desired diameter is achieved, to machine cylindrical parts with external and internal features, such as slots, tapers, and threads.

Grinding machines remove material by putting the workpiece in contact with a rotating abrasive wheel called an abrasive belt or grinding wheel which then grinds the unwanted material away. This process is one of the most accurate of all machine types with parts being grinded down to tolerances of plus or minus 0.0001 inch (0.0025 millimetre).

Turning is a machining process performed on a machine in which the cutting tool (non-rotary tool bit) follows a helix tool path by moving linearly along the workpiece.. Turning traditionally refers to the action of cutting external surfaces, whereas "boring" refers to the action of cutting internal surfaces (holes). Unconventional machining is also called non-traditional machining.. The unconventional machining used for the machine the hard and brittle materials such as carbides, stainless steel, Hastelloy, nitralloy, waspaloy, and any other that cannot be machined by a conventional process using the conventional machines such as lathe, milling, shaper, planer, etc.

(vii) Roll Bending process: This type of Rolling process is used to bend the metal passed through it. The rollers are arranged that, when the metal is passed through it, gets a curvature along the roller's direction. The roll bending process is mainly used in bending tubes of chassis for the vehicle, which increases its aerodynamic efficiency.
